Fear Poem by 7Shadows Teed

Fear



I might fear the dark every once in awhile and mirrors at night,
But with you beside me I fear nothing.
With you I can do anything and not worry about limits.

I might fear water if I can't see the bottom,
Stupid I know,
But as long as you are there there's nothing to fear.

When I’m in your arms I’m at peace.
When you whisper I love you I’m given the world.
When you kiss me I’m given the happiness I have longed for
And when you hug me it can cheer me up without a thought.
When I’m with I have all this,
No matter what we do.

I fear some stupid stuff but yet you make it all go away when I’m with you.
I want no one else,
Just to be with you for the rest of my life.

Even though I fear those lil things,
The one thing I fear the most is the thought of loosening you.
That’s enough to kill my heart just from the thought.
